Both channels help you talk to customers on WhatsApp. The right choice depends on whether you need everyday two-way chat or the official Meta API for templates, automations and higher-volume operational messaging.
A QR-paired channel for day-to-day two-way conversations and smaller campaigns. It is a practical starting point when a team needs to reply to customers and keep communication personal.
The official WhatsApp Business API channel. It is built for approved templates, automation and operational flows such as cash-on-delivery confirmations at volume.
| Compare | Normal WhatsApp (QR-paired) | WhatsApp Cloud |
|---|---|---|
| Connection | QR-paired WhatsApp channel | Official Meta WhatsApp Business API |
| Best for | Two-way support and smaller campaigns | Templates, automation, COD confirmations and higher-volume sending |
| Message templates | Not the primary workflow | Meta-approved templates for eligible sends outside the customer-service window |
| Interactive COD confirmation | Not available for the Cloud-only flow | Available for Shrinkit COD confirmation flows |
| Scaling | Start with conservative, human-led use | Scale responsibly within Meta rules and account quality |
| Billing and ownership | Depends on the connected number setup | Your business pays Meta directly for applicable fees; Shrinkit adds no usage or pass-through markup. Your business owns its WABA and can migrate it under Meta’s process. |
Shrinkit is not the owner of your WhatsApp Business Account. Your company keeps ownership of its WABA, pays Meta directly for any applicable WhatsApp charges, and can migrate the account to another provider through Meta’s migration process.
